解决conda/pip安装pptk无法找到包的问题
2024.01.17 15:02浏览量:8简介:本文将介绍如何解决在conda或pip安装pptk时出现找不到包的错误问题。我们将从错误原因、解决方案和注意事项三个方面进行详细解析,并提供实际可操作的建议,帮助读者顺利安装pptk包。
千帆应用开发平台“智能体Pro”全新上线 限时免费体验
面向慢思考场景,支持低代码配置的方式创建“智能体Pro”应用
立即体验
在Python中,Pillow和matplotlib库是常用的图像处理库,但有时在安装这些库时可能会遇到一些问题。其中之一就是在conda或pip安装pptk时出现找不到包的错误。这个问题可能由多种原因引起,下面我们将从错误原因、解决方案和注意事项三个方面进行详细解析。
一、错误原因
这个错误通常发生在尝试使用conda或pip安装pptk包时。可能的原因包括:
- 版本不兼容:pptk包可能不支持你正在使用的Python版本。例如,有些旧版本的pptk可能只支持Python 3.7,而不支持Python 3.8或更高版本。
- 包名拼写错误:有时候,包的名称可能会因为大小写、空格或其他字符而略有不同。因此,确保你正确拼写了包的名称是非常重要的。
- 环境问题:如果你在使用虚拟环境(如conda或venv),可能是环境配置问题导致无法找到包。
二、解决方案
针对以上可能的原因,以下是一些解决方案: - 检查Python版本:首先,确认你正在使用的Python版本是否与pptk包兼容。如果不兼容,你可能需要降级Python版本或者寻找一个兼容的pptk版本。
- 正确拼写包名:在安装包之前,请确保你已经正确拼写了包的名称。可以在搜索引擎或Python包索引网站上查找包的正确名称。
- 使用正确的安装命令:对于某些包,可能需要使用特定的安装命令或参数。例如,某些包可能需要使用
pip install <package_name>==<version>
来指定安装特定版本。 - 使用预编译的二进制包:如果以上方法都无效,可以尝试从官网下载预编译的二进制包进行安装。例如,对于pptk,可以尝试从官网下载与你的Python版本和操作系统相匹配的二进制包进行安装。
三、注意事项
在解决这个问题时,以下是一些需要注意的事项: - 环境问题:如果你在使用虚拟环境,请确保你已经激活了正确的环境,并且在该环境中安装了pptk。此外,确保你的虚拟环境与你的Python解释器兼容。
- 依赖关系:某些包可能依赖于其他特定的库或包。在安装pptk之前,请确保已经满足了所有依赖关系。
- 清理缓存:有时候,清理pip的缓存可能有助于解决问题。可以使用
pip cache purge
命令来清理缓存。 - 查找替代方案:如果无法安装pptk,你可能需要查找其他替代方案。有些库可能具有类似的功能或提供相似的功能集。例如,OpenCV和Scikit-image也是常用的图像处理库,它们可能与pptk具有相似的功能。
总之,解决conda/pip安装pptk无法找到包的问题需要耐心和细致的排查。通过理解问题的根本原因、尝试不同的解决方案以及注意一些常见的注意事项,你应该能够成功地安装pptk并开始使用它的强大功能。

发表评论
登录后可评论,请前往 登录 或 注册